De Lang v. Doctors Hospital

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of New York, Fourth Department
Jan 18, 1968
29 A.D.2d 735 (N.Y. App. Div. 1968)

Opinion

January 18, 1968

Appeal from the Erie Special Term.

Present — Bastow, J.P., Goldman, Del Vecchio, Witmer and Henry, JJ.


Order unanimously affirmed, without costs. Memorandum: In the light of the concessions contained in the respondent's brief, we construe the amended bill of particulars as sufficiently limiting the generalities contained in the original bill of particulars.
